WebJul 15, 2024 · Exercises focused on relaxing the pelvic floor may make it easier to pee. Sacral nerve stimulation. An implanted device stimulates the nerve that controls bladder function, which may help with pelvic floor dysfunction. "It's like a bladder pacemaker that can be very successful in helping the bladder empty better," Dr. Eilber says. Medication ... http://calmovil.com/k/can_hemroids_affect_urine_flow.aspx
